FAQ: Formal vs. Informal Landscape Design by Ivan's Landscaping & Construction

Formal landscape design is characterized by symmetry, straight lines, and a structured layout, often inspired by classical European gardens. Informal design, on the other hand, is more relaxed and naturalistic, with curving lines, varied plantings, and a casual appearance that mimics nature.

The advantages of formal landscape design include a sophisticated and elegant aesthetic, a clear structure that complements traditional architecture, and defined pathways that facilitate ease of navigation through the garden.

The main disadvantages are that formal landscapes typically require more maintenance to maintain their precise appearance, they may not be as conducive to local wildlife, and the symmetry and structure might feel too rigid for some preferences.

Informal landscape design offers a natural aesthetic that blends with the surrounding environment, attracts a diverse array of wildlife due to the variety of plants, and generally requires less maintenance than formal landscapes.

Without proper design and maintenance, informal landscapes can sometimes look unkempt. They may also lack the formal appeal that some people desire, and achieving a balanced and cohesive look can be complex.
